- <table class="MsoTableGrid"> <tbody> <tr> <td> <p class="MsoNormal"><em>This article investigates the methodology of using STEAM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Art, and Mathematics) technology to increase the effectiveness of teaching physics in the modern educational system. Unlike traditional teaching methods, the authors highlight the role of the STEAM approach in developing critical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and creative skills in students. The article provides specific methodical recommendations and examples for ensuring interdisciplinary connections in physics classes and organizing integrated practical projects and laboratory sessions. The research results show that STEAM technology increases students' interest in the subject and serves to connect theoretical knowledge with real-life practice. </em></p> <p class="MsoNormal"> </p> </td> </tr> </tbody> </table>
